c语言基础,需要解答

要求输入整数n,第一行输出一个*,第二行输出2个**……第n行输出n个*

#include <stdio.h>

int main(void)
{
int n;
printf("请输入n=");
scanf("%d",&n);

for(int i=1;i<=n;i++){
    for(int j=n-i+1;j<=n;j++){
    printf("*");
} 
printf("\n");

}

return 0;

}

img


/*要求输入整数n,第一行输出一个*,第二行输出2个**……第n行输出n个**/

#include <stdio.h>

int main()
{
    int n,i,j;
    printf("输入一个整数:");
    scanf("%d",&n);
    
    for(i=0;i<n;i++)  
    {   
        for(j=i+1;j>0;j--)
        {
            printf("*");
        }
        printf("\n");
    }   

    return 0;
}